The online slots appear different, yet they all employ the same mathematical model to determine the frequency and how much prize is awarded. The model considers the hit rate (how often a player can win an award on average) as well as the distribution of small prize small, medium, and big ones and the overall Return to Player percentage. Understanding these variables can help you select the best online slots to suit your budget and personal preferences.

The paytable of any machine can be a reliable indicator of its variance. It will reveal the payouts for every combination. It's important to carefully read the paytable, as a quick glance can reveal a great deal about a slot machine's volatility. If the difference between the payouts for matching 3 and 5 icons is large or the difference between payouts for 3-of-a-kind and 4-of a kind is significant, then you're likely playing a slot that has high volatility.

The RNG determines the exact amount of payback for a slot machine. The average return to players can be wildly different over time. It's not an accurate reading of a single game. A low-volatility game will give you smaller wins, more often.

It is best to spin the wheel several times before observing the payout pattern. Look for major gaps in payouts between different combinations, or the size of the jackpot compared to the second highest prize. If, for example, three of a kind offers a low payout while the next award is 6x more it's likely high-volatility.
